Finance Review Summary — Q3 Cash-Flow Forecast

Prepared for the Hallowick Manufacturing finance team. Q3 inflows are forecast slightly ahead of plan, driven by early settlements from the Brindlemoor contract. Outflows remain tight; capital spend on the Ferris line is deferred. Please verify assumptions before sign-off. The related business-planning note appears immediately below.

management briefing: The renewal with Zoraelox Holdings closes at $10 million a year, 15 percent above the last contract. Project Zorath slips by six weeks because of the audit delay.

## Font Vendoring Ownership

All third-party fonts used in the Quillmark UI are vendored under `assets/fonts/` rather than pulled at build time. This keeps builds reproducible and lets us track license files alongside each typeface. When adding a font, include its license text in the same directory and update the manifest in `fonts.toml`. Do not fetch fonts from external mirrors in CI. Licensing questions, renewals, and any new font additions must go through the designated owner. The person responsible for font vendoring is named below.

approver of tawip-bagap = Holdor Silath

**Q: Why does Pairwise sometimes stall for a second mid-match?**

That's the JVM garbage collector taking a breather. The match queue buffers during pauses, so nothing is lost, but latency alerts may fire. We tuned heap sizes in the `gc-notes` doc — read that before touching flags. If pauses exceed two seconds regularly, reach out to the Matching Platform crew.

billing contact of hadup-yajef = istdor.drumir@qorvelsys.internal